Miss America nominee had just moved in with her husband to avoid crime before he was shot in front of a toddler

A FORMER Miss America candidate and her bodybuilder husband had recently moved away from growing crime before being shot in front of their toddler.

Thomas Hand, 37, and his wife Christine Kozlowski, 33, were preaching in a poor neighborhood in Montgomery, Alabama, when a 17-year-old reportedly shot him out of nowhere.

Pregnant Kozlowski and the couple’s two-year-old son Roman were talking to a family across the street when they allegedly saw a shirtless, mumbling Jerimiah Walker approach Hand before shooting him.

The couple’s Kevin Rayan told The Sun that they recently moved to Alabama from Louisiana because Hand wanted a “better life” for his family.

“He told me how happy he was to get away from here because the crime in New Orleans was getting so bad,” said Rayan, who first met Hand at the gym.

“He wanted to get away from crime, to have a better life there and then he got shot

” It’s crazy. »

Hand and Kozlowski preached in different neighborhoods on weekends, Rayan said, and the couple spent all of their time together while running their own business from home.

They announced they were pregnant with their second child just two days before Hand’s tragic death.

The couple’s toddler, Roman, allegedly saw his father being shot and tried to comfort him as he lay on the ground.

Rayan said the boy still didn’t know he had lost his father.

“She says no, he doesn’t know what’s going on,” Rayan told The Sun.

“When it happened he was in the stroller and he was watching his dad on the ground.

“He said, ‘Oh, it’ll be fine, Dad’, that’s what he told her as he lay dead on the sidewalk.

FATAL WOUND BY SHOTGUN

Police and medics responded to the scene on Texas Street in Montgomery, Alabama around 4:30 p.m. Saturday afternoon after reports of one person being shot.

They found Hand who had suffered a fatal gunshot wound and he was pronounced dead at the scene.

Kozlowski, who was Miss Mississippi in 2008, confirmed her husband’s death in a heartbreaking Facebook post on Sunday.

“Thank you for all the thoughts and prayers during this time of my husband Tommy Hand’s passing,” she wrote.

“I feel everyone’s love and support and just wanted everyone to know that indeed Tommy was shot and killed last night on Texas Street in Montgomery AL.

SUSPECT ARRESTED

Walker was arrested at the scene and is charged with capital murder.

Authorities said the secondary crime needed to charge a suspect with capital murder was shooting the victim in the presence of a child under 14.

No motive for the crime was revealed.

Cops continue to investigate as Walker is being held at the Montgomery County Detention Center.
